diff options
author | Lennart Poettering <lennart@poettering.net> | 2018-11-13 23:28:09 +0100 |
---|---|---|
committer | Lennart Poettering <lennart@poettering.net> | 2018-11-16 15:22:48 +0100 |
commit | 523ee2d41471bfb738f52d59de9b469301842644 (patch) | |
tree | 4acc848ecf27b4b5884bf2d2e160b30697d92383 /src/core/service.c | |
parent | 91bbd9b796ec9a2926660fd0e1c9a1b326a1a98a (diff) | |
download | systemd-523ee2d41471bfb738f52d59de9b469301842644.tar.gz |
core: log a recognizable message when a unit succeeds, too
We already are doing it on failure, let's do it on success, too.
Fixes: #10265
Diffstat (limited to 'src/core/service.c')
-rw-r--r-- | src/core/service.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/core/service.c b/src/core/service.c index 49a1131c38..a90711213c 100644 --- a/src/core/service.c +++ b/src/core/service.c @@ -1699,7 +1699,9 @@ static void service_enter_dead(Service *s, ServiceResult f, bool allow_restart) if (s->result == SERVICE_SUCCESS) s->result = f; - if (s->result != SERVICE_SUCCESS) + if (s->result == SERVICE_SUCCESS) + unit_log_success(UNIT(s)); + else unit_log_failure(UNIT(s), service_result_to_string(s->result)); if (allow_restart && service_shall_restart(s)) |